U20 Women’s World Cup: Black princesses beat Teranga lionesses to book qualifications

Spread the word

The Ghana Under-20 Women’s team has booked their place in this year’s FIFA U-20 women’s world cup after securing a convincing 7:1 aggregates scoreline against their Senegalese counterparts on Sunday January 21, 2024.

The black Princesses in their first leg thumped the Teranga Lionesses with a 2:0 victory in Dakar and completed their qualification run with a 5:1 scoreline in Kumasi. The results from Sunday’s game against Senegal automatically placed the Princesses on their journey to Colombia, the host nation for this year’s edition of the FIFA U-20 women’s world cup.

Goals from Salamatu Abdulai,Berline Nyarkoah, Tracy twum,and Maafia Nyame were enough to propel the Black Princesses to join the likes of Morocco, Nigeria and Cameroon to represent Africa at the world cup which will be hosted in Colombia from August 21 to September 22, 2024.

This will be the seventh time Ghana will be participating in the Women’s U-20 World Cup.
